Market Restraints
Despite its promising outlook, the market faces a few critical constraints:
-
Interest Rate Sensitivity: Rising interest rates can negatively impact the value of existing bonds, making investors cautious.
-
Regulatory Complexity: Compliance with financial regulations and transparency requirements adds administrative overhead.
-
Limited Returns Compared to Equities: Conservative investors may accept lower yields, but this limits the appeal for risk-seeking investors.
Understanding these challenges is essential for stakeholders to build resilient, adaptive investment products.

Market Dynamics and Forecast
Dataintelo’s analysis forecasts steady growth in the global Bond Fund Sales Market, with a projected CAGR reflecting increasing investor participation and strategic product evolution. The key dynamics include:
-
Shift to Passive Investing: Low-fee index-linked bond funds are gaining traction, especially among cost-conscious investors.
-
Growth in Short-Duration Bond Funds: In high-interest rate environments, shorter-maturity bond funds offer reduced interest rate exposure.
-
Institutional Growth: Pension funds, insurance firms, and sovereign wealth funds are ramping up their allocations toward fixed-income securities.
